The Gananoque Visitor Centre is getting a spooky makeover this Halloween. Article content
On Friday, the centre, located at 10 King Street East, will be turned into a haunted house packed with thrills, chills, and a few sweet surprises. Article content

From 6 to 9 p.m., brave visitors can wander through haunted halls designed by staff and students who have been working hard to create a fun, fright-filled experience for all ages.
For those who prefer treats over tricks, candy will be handed out at the front of the building for anyone wishing to trick-or-treat without entering the haunted house.
